The Names of 66 High-Ranking Ccp Officials Who Were Disciplined Have Not Been Released; Details Remain Unclear | Anti-Corruption

The Chinese Communist Party recently released anti-corruption data for 2025. Mainland media pointed out that among the provincial and ministerial level officials who were investigated or punished, the names of 66 people were not made public, and the details are unclear.
